wwanconn.dll Download

  • Download wwanconn.dll
  • Size: 60.72 KB

Download Button

Understanding the Role and Implications of wwanconn.dll in Windows OS

The intricate architecture of the Windows operating system relies on a vast collection of Dynamic Link Libraries (DLLs) to manage specific functions and services. Among these essential components is wwanconn.dll, a file critical for handling Wireless Wide Area Network (WWAN) connections. This library serves as the core intermediary that allows your computer to establish, manage, and maintain connections to mobile broadband networks, such as those provided by cellular carriers (4G LTE, 5G). As modern computing becomes increasingly mobile, the health and proper functioning of wwanconn.dll directly influence your ability to connect to the internet away from traditional Wi-Fi or wired connections.

In essence, wwanconn.dll provides the programmatic interface for the Windows Connection Manager to interact with the underlying WWAN service and the physical cellular modem hardware. It encapsulates the complex protocols necessary for network discovery, authentication (e.g., using a SIM card), profile management, and data session establishment. Any corruption or malfunction within this file can immediately result in frustrating connectivity issues, manifesting as an inability to detect the WWAN adapter, failure to connect to a mobile network, or intermittent connection drops, severely impacting user productivity and device portability.

The Architecture of WWAN Connectivity

To fully grasp the significance of wwanconn.dll, it is helpful to place it within the broader Windows networking stack. The component doesn’t operate in isolation; it works in concert with several other services and drivers. The primary service it interfaces with is the WWAN AutoConfig service (WwanSvc), which is responsible for enumerating available mobile broadband devices and managing connection sessions. The DLL acts as a vital translator, converting high-level connection requests from applications or the user interface into lower-level commands that the service and modem drivers can execute.

This design ensures a clean separation of concerns: the modem drivers handle the hardware specifics, the WwanSvc manages the connection state machine, and wwanconn.dll provides the accessible API for the user-facing connection manager. A crucial aspect of its functionality is its role in handling Mobile Broadband Profiles. These profiles contain all the necessary configuration details—such as the Access Point Name (APN), authentication type, and network credentials—required to connect to a specific carrier’s network. Errors in wwanconn.dll might prevent the system from correctly loading or applying these critical configuration settings.

Common Errors Associated with wwanconn.dll

While the file is designed for robust performance, users may occasionally encounter errors related to wwanconn.dll. These issues typically stem from a few common causes. One prevalent scenario is DLL corruption, which can happen due to an incomplete operating system update, a power surge during a file write operation, or a hard disk error. Another common cause is malware infection; malicious software sometimes targets system DLLs to inject code or disrupt normal operations, leading to system instability and connectivity failures. Furthermore, software conflicts, particularly with third-party VPN clients or aggressive security suites, can sometimes interfere with the proper loading or execution of the WWAN connection library, leading to the dreaded ‘DLL not found’ or ‘access violation’ messages.

A specific error often observed is “The program can’t start because wwanconn.dll is missing from your computer.” This message clearly indicates that the file is either completely gone or that its location in the System32 directory or another path is corrupted, making it inaccessible to the operating system when the WWAN service attempts to initialize. Another less explicit issue involves intermittent connectivity where the system reports the cellular modem is “unavailable” even if the hardware is properly seated and the drivers are current. This often points to a failure in the wwanconn.dll’s ability to correctly interface with the WwanSvc, effectively breaking the communication chain.

Advanced Troubleshooting and Maintenance

When faced with wwanconn.dll errors, a systematic approach to troubleshooting is essential. The first, and often most effective, step involves running the System File Checker (SFC) utility. This built-in Windows tool is designed to scan and repair critical Windows system files, including DLLs. Executing the sfc /scannow command in an elevated Command Prompt can automatically replace a damaged or missing wwanconn.dll with a cached, known-good copy from the Windows component store, resolving many common issues without manual intervention. This process leverages the Windows Resource Protection mechanism, a core security feature designed to safeguard critical OS components.

Beyond SFC, the Deployment Image Servicing and Management (DISM) tool provides a more powerful method for repairing the underlying Windows system image from which SFC draws its resources. Running DISM commands like DISM /Online /Cleanup-Image /RestoreHealth ensures that the source files used for system restoration are themselves intact. This two-pronged approach (DISM then SFC) is the most comprehensive method for resolving deep-seated system file corruption, including issues affecting wwanconn.dll. Users should perform these checks periodically, especially after major system updates, to preemptively address potential file integrity problems.

Driver and Service Dependencies

It’s crucial to understand that wwanconn.dll is highly dependent on the correct functioning of your mobile broadband modem’s hardware drivers. An outdated or faulty driver can cause the WWAN service to crash or malfunction, indirectly leading to errors that appear to be caused by the DLL itself. Therefore, a key maintenance step is ensuring the modem drivers are the latest version, preferably obtained directly from the device manufacturer or the Windows Update service. Simply checking Device Manager for a driver update is often insufficient; a complete reinstallation of the latest driver package is sometimes necessary to correct corrupted driver files that interface with the WWAN core components.

Furthermore, ensure the WWAN AutoConfig Service (WwanSvc) is running and set to an appropriate startup type (usually ‘Automatic’). If this service is stopped, disabled, or crashes, the entire mobile broadband functionality, which relies on wwanconn.dll, will cease to operate. The Service Control Manager (services.msc) is the utility to check and manage this state. An important diagnostic step is to inspect the Windows Event Logs (specifically the Application and System logs) for any errors or warnings related to wwanconn.dll or WwanSvc, as these logs can often pinpoint the exact moment and nature of the failure, providing invaluable clues for complex issues.

Preventative Measures and System Hygiene

Maintaining a healthy Windows environment is the best defense against wwanconn.dll issues. Regular, scheduled system maintenance, including disk cleanup and defragmentation (for traditional hard drives), helps ensure the file system remains in optimal condition, reducing the risk of file corruption. Moreover, always keep your operating system updated. Microsoft often releases patches that address vulnerabilities or bugs in core system files, including networking components. Delaying these updates can leave your system susceptible to known issues that have already been fixed in newer releases.

Employing a robust and up-to-date anti-malware solution is non-negotiable. Modern malware and viruses are designed to circumvent standard security measures, and their payload often includes corrupting or replacing system DLLs to maintain persistence or disrupt network access. Regular, deep scans can catch and neutralize threats before they have a chance to compromise files like wwanconn.dll. Finally, be cautious when installing software, particularly “system optimizers” or “DLL fixers” from unknown sources, as these programs often introduce more problems than they solve by installing incompatible or outdated versions of system libraries.

In summary, wwanconn.dll is a foundational component for mobile broadband connectivity on Windows systems. Its proper functioning is integral to the modern mobile computing experience. Understanding its role, recognizing the common error scenarios, and employing a disciplined maintenance and troubleshooting routine—focused on SFC/DISM, driver health, and system hygiene—will ensure reliable and seamless access to the internet via WWAN networks, keeping your portable device truly connected wherever cellular service is available.

The intricate dance between the hardware, drivers, and DLLs like wwanconn.dll demonstrates the complexity inherent in modern operating systems. By treating this file as a crucial link in the connectivity chain, users can adopt proactive measures to safeguard their mobile networking capabilities and quickly resolve any issues that may arise, guaranteeing uninterrupted access to data services globally.

Ensuring the operating system’s integrity, especially in the context of dynamic link libraries, remains a paramount concern for system administrators and power users. A simple command, a timely update, or a quick driver check can be the difference between a functional, highly portable system and a frustrating lack of connectivity. The diligent maintenance of all files within the networking stack, with wwanconn.dll being a prime example, is key to maximizing the utility and reliability of any Windows device equipped with WWAN capabilities.